Virtual Therapy: Navigating the Digital Landscape of Mental Health SupportThe increase of innovation recently has changed various industries, and mental health care is no exception. Kim Arties , also called online therapy or teletherapy, has actually gained tremendous popularity, particularly because of the worldwide pandemic. Both patients and therapists have accepted this modern technique, resulting in a paradigm shift in how mental health services are provided. This article looks into what virtual therapy is, its advantages, difficulties, and finest practices for both therapists and clients.What is Virtual Therapy?Virtual therapy makes use of digital interaction platforms to provide psychological counseling to people seeking mental health support. It can take different forms, including video calls, phone sessions, instantaneous messaging, or perhaps therapy apps. The versatility and accessibility of virtual therapy have made it a viable choice for lots of seeking help.Table 1: Forms of Virtual TherapyType of TherapyDescriptionVideo TherapyFace-to-face interaction through video conferencing tools like Zoom or Skype.Phone TherapyConventional counseling via call.Text-Based TherapyMessaging or chat-based assessments through apps or websites.Virtual Reality TherapyUtilizes simulated environments for direct exposure therapy or other restorative strategies.Benefits of Virtual Therapy1. AvailabilityVirtual therapy breaks down geographical barriers, allowing individuals from rural or underserved areas to gain access to quality mental health care. Clients can get in touch with therapists regardless of physical area, making it easier for those with mobility problems or restricted transport options.2. ConveniencePatients can set up sessions around their own schedules, reducing the requirement for lengthy travel. This flexibility can cause greater rates of therapy participation and patient complete satisfaction.3. Increased ComfortFor numerous people, seeking therapy in a familiar environment can reduce anxiety and promote open interaction. Patients may feel more at ease going over personal subjects from the comfort of their own homes.4. Cost-EffectivenessVirtual therapy often has actually lower fees compared to in-person sessions, and it may decrease associated expenses like commuting and parking. Lots of insurance coverage suppliers have actually rapidly adjusted to cover these services, making them more economical.5. Anonymity and PrivacySome individuals might have appointments about checking out a therapist's office due to preconception. Virtual therapy enables clients to maintain privacy and receive assistance anonymously, which can make the choice to seek help easier.Difficulties of Virtual TherapyIn spite of its numerous advantages, virtual therapy does feature its own set of difficulties that both therapists and customers should browse.1. Technical IssuesPoor internet connection, software glitches, or unfamiliarity with technology can prevent the therapy experience for both parties. 2. Absence of Non-Verbal CuesIn-person sessions enable therapists to read body language and other non-verbal cues. Virtual therapy may restrict these observations, which can impact the therapist's ability to completely comprehend a customer's needs.3. Limited ScopeSpecific healing methods that need physical presence, such as art therapy or somatic therapy, might not translate well to a virtual format.4. Confidentiality ConcernsWhile virtual therapy can be private, the threat of breaches and data security remains a concern. Both clients and therapists must ensure that suitable steps are required to secure delicate details.Best Practices for ClientsTo get the most out of virtual therapy, customers can follow these finest practices:Choose a Private Space: Ensure that you have a quiet, private location for your therapy sessions to minimize distractions and preserve privacy.Test Technology: Before your sessions, perform a trial run of the innovation you will be using to prevent any issues during the actual appointment.Be Mindful of Boundaries: Treat your virtual therapy sessions with the exact same regard and formality as in-person visits. Prepare for Sessions: Come with goals or subjects you wish to go over to optimize the efficiency of your time with your therapist.Finest Practices for TherapistsTherapists can likewise take proactive actions to improve their virtual therapy practice:Use Secure Platforms: Invest in safe and secure and HIPAA-compliant platforms to protect client privacy.Supply Clear Instructions: Offer clients assistance on how to browse technology and prepare for sessions beforehand.Keep Engagement: Use interactive tools and strategies to keep customers engaged throughout virtual sessions.Seek Feedback: Regularly ask clients for feedback on their virtual experience to make continuous improvements.F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ONQ1: Is virtual therapy as efficient as in-person therapy?A1: Studies suggest that virtual therapy can be as effective as conventional in-person therapy for many individuals. However, efficacy can differ depending upon private circumstances and the nature of the concerns being addressed.Q2: What innovation do I require for virtual therapy?A2: Most virtual therapy formats need a steady internet connection, a gadget with an electronic camera and microphone, and access to the specific platform your therapist utilizes.Q3: Can kids gain from virtual therapy?A3: Yes, children can benefit from virtual therapy, specifically if they are comfortable with innovation. However, the efficiency might vary based on the kid's age and the nature of their issues.Q4: How do I discover a qualified virtual therapist?A4: You can browse online directories, talk to your insurance provider, or request suggestions from buddies or family to find a certified therapist who offers virtual sessions.Q5: What should I do if I feel uncomfortable with virtual therapy?A5: It's essential to interact your feelings with your therapist. They can help resolve your issues or check out alternatives that may work much better for you.Virtual therapy represents a considerable development in mental healthcare, making it more available and hassle-free for people looking for support. While it is not without its challenges, the advantages frequently outweigh the drawbacks, providing a valuable alternative for millions. By following finest practices and staying notified, both customers and therapists can harness the capacity of this innovative approach to mental health and well-being. Whether you're looking to heal from trauma, cope with anxiety, or merely have a space to talk, virtual therapy might be the key to opening a much healthier you.
